hopefully someone has realized at Dragon, Fw 190As did have outer wing cannons more often than not, esp if you make a Fw190A-8/R2 you are implying there ARE outer wing cannon.

Like to see a Fw190F-8 and Ta 152H to come out of this, and if the new planes are plastic, then all the better overall.
